Q: How Do I Determine The Appropriate Height For Installing A Curtain Rod?

Answer: To determine the appropriate height for installing a curtain rod, measure the height of your window from the top to the bottom. Typically, curtain rods are installed 4 to 6 inches above the window frame to create an illusion of height and allow the curtains to hang freely. However, you can adjust the height based on your personal preference and the style of your curtains.

Q: What Are The Different Types Of Curtain Rod Brackets Available And Which One Is Best For My Specific Needs?

Answer: There are several types of curtain rod brackets available, including standard brackets, adjustable brackets, double brackets, and ceiling brackets. The best type for your specific needs depends on factors such as the weight of your curtains, the type of window treatment, and the desired aesthetic. It's recommended to choose brackets that are sturdy, easy to install, and compatible with your curtain rod style.

Q: Can I Install A Curtain Rod On Any Type Of Wall Surface Or Are There Certain Walls That Are Not Suitable For Installation?

Answer: In general, curtain rods can be installed on most types of wall surfaces, including drywall, plaster, concrete, and wood. However, it is important to consider the weight of the curtains and the type of mounting hardware needed for your specific wall surface.
